My Dear Country

For all the joys which thou hast deigned to share,
For all the pains which thou hast helped to bear.
For all our friends, in life and death the same,
We thank thee, Lord, and praise thy glorious name.

If from thy paths, by chastening undismayed,
If, for thy gifts ungrateful, we have strayed,
If in thy house our prayers were faint and few,
Forgive, O Lord, and build our hearts anew.

If we have learnt to feel our neighbour's need,
To fight for truth in thought and word and deed,
If these be lessons which the years have taught,
Then stablish, Lord, what thou in us hast wrought.
